Chak Daud Nagar Population - Allahabad, Uttar Pradesh

Chak Daud Nagar is a medium size village located in Karchhana Tehsil of Allahabad district, Uttar Pradesh with total 90 families residing. The Chak Daud Nagar village has population of 509 of which 277 are males while 232 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Chak Daud Nagar village population of children with age 0-6 is 51 which makes up 10.02 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Chak Daud Nagar village is 838 which is lower than Uttar Pradesh state average of 912. Child Sex Ratio for the Chak Daud Nagar as per census is 645, lower than Uttar Pradesh average of 902.

Chak Daud Nagar village has higher literacy rate compared to Uttar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Chak Daud Nagar village was 96.29 % compared to 67.68 % of Uttar Pradesh. In Chak Daud Nagar Male literacy stands at 96.75 % while female literacy rate was 95.75 %.

Caste Factor

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 3.73 % of total population in Chak Daud Nagar village. The village Chak Daud Nagar currently doesn’t have any Schedule Tribe (ST) population.

Work Profile

In Chak Daud Nagar village out of total population, 170 were engaged in work activities. 75.88 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 24.12 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 170 workers engaged in Main Work, 110 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 1 were Agricultural labourer.
